The global brushless DC (BLDC) motor market is entering a decade of rapid technological convergence, fueled by the aggressive electrification of the automotive sector and the proliferation of smart industrial automation. Valued at USD 20.89 billion in 2024, the market is projected to expand at a steady CAGR of 6.3%, reaching a valuation of USD 38.49 billion by 2034.

Executive Insight: The Strategic Shift

As global energy regulations tighten, industrial and automotive OEMs are moving away from traditional brushed motors in favor of BLDC technology to achieve superior thermal resistance and lower maintenance.

"The transition is being defined by 'sensor-less' control features," notes a principal consultant at Fact.MR. "By eliminating mechanical sensors, manufacturers are reducing the weight and size of motors, making them indispensable for the next generation of miniature medical devices and compact EV components."

Market Dynamics & Trends

  • The EV Catalyst:The surge in hybrid and electric vehicle manufacturing is the primary growth engine. BLDC motors are preferred for engine cooling fans, power steering, and HVAC systems due to their high power density, which directly extends EV driving range.
  • IoT and Smart Homes:The integration of BLDC motors into IoT-enabled home appliances—such as smart fans and high-efficiency compressors—is rising as consumers prioritize quieter operation and lower utility costs.
  • Key Restraints:High initial setup costs for switching controllers and the influx of low-quality alternatives in grey markets remain the primary hurdles for premium manufacturers.

Segment Analysis: Power and Application

  • 0 to 750 Watts Dominance:This segment is the market's "workhorse," projected to reach USD 13.78 billion by 2034. Its dominance is secured by its universal application in household electronics and small-scale industrial pumps.
  • Automotive Integration:Accounting for nearly 30% of global revenue, the automotive sector is leveraging BLDC motors to minimize friction and wear-and-tear in mission-critical systems like window lifters and sunroof actuators.

Supply Chain & Regional Outlook

The supply chain is increasingly consolidating around regional hubs with robust electronics manufacturing ecosystems.

  • East Asia:Holding a massive 2% market share, the region benefits from China’s industrial machinery dominance and Japan’s high-tech manufacturing infrastructure. Japan, in particular, is witnessing a 6.5% CAGR as a pioneer in robotic motorization.
  • United States:The U.S. market is being propelled by the aerospace and defense sectors, with ambitious space exploration programs from NASA and private firms driving demand for specialized, high-reliability BLDC units.

Competitive Landscape

The market remains highly competitive, with a focus on distribution network expansion and innovative sensor-less circuitry.

  • Innovation Leaders:Companies like Siemens and ABB are integrating artificial neural networks for torque estimation, enhancing motor dependability.
  • Strategic Moves:Recent product launches, such as MEAN WELL’s VFD Series, highlight a trend toward providing integrated variable frequency drives that simplify BLDC motor adoption for smaller manufacturers.
